One obvious question - will you have a vehicle that can go down the back country roads, basically a high clearance vehicle? Otherwise, I would do the short hike into Boquillas Canyon. There is a tall sand bank with a cave on top the kids should enjoy. You need to drive up into the Basin and check it out. Go to Terlingua and check out the "ghost town". The drive from Lajitas toward Presidio is very impressive with large mountains on the Mexican side of the Rio Grande. While on the west side of the park Santa Elena Canyon is a must to see.
